Speech Featured in Dave Stewart's 'American Prayer' Video

Hey y'all, When Dave Stewart, of 'Eurythmics' fame reached out to celebrity friends throughout the United States to participate in creating this moving video tribute for the song he wrote with U2's Bono, Speech immediately agreed, once again lending his support to the only true candidate of change, Barack Obama. Senator Obama's message has unified millions of Americans, as well as people throughout the world, to work together in establishing hope and promise as undeniable and basic rights for all. As you will see, Dave's 'American Prayer' video deftly captures the essence of this crucial notion. Joining Oprah Winfrey, Forest Whitaker, Whoopi Goldberg, Cyndi Lauper, Barry Manilow, Joan Baez, Macy Gray, Joss Stone, Jason Alexander and others, Speech asks that you use the power of your voice and vote to make this vision a reality in November.
